# Squeezebox Environments

Squeezebox compresses telemetry payloads before they reach the Hallorn ingest tier. Plugin authors should note that staging and production differ in compression level, batch window, and dictionary rotation cadence. Plugins must never assume a fixed codec; always query the negotiation endpoint at startup. Staging tolerates oversized batches, production rejects them outright. For reference, the staging environment currently runs with the following configuration values.

settings of tagug-fajof:
[zorwyn]
host = zorwyn.nelvrosys.corp
user = zorwyn_svc
database = zorwyn_prod

## Building Access — Spares Room (Hullbrook Annex)

Contractors: the spare hardware room is down the east corridor on the ground floor, third door on the left. Sign in at the front desk first and grab a visitor lanyard. Anything you take out, jot it in the blue logbook — yes, even the little stuff. The door self-locks, so don't wedge it. To get in, punch in the code below.

staff pass of hagug-taguf = bdg-HJ-9

Handover: Velmora validator plugin system. Plugins register via the manifest loader; load order matters because schema validators depend on type coercers running first. Do not hot-reload in production — the registry caches resolved chains. Tests live beside each plugin; run the full matrix before merging. Failure modes are logged under the validation namespace. Questions about the registry design should go to the person below.

account owner for hahig-fahag: Pelael Istax Novys

# Flaglight Rollouts — Approvals

Quick version for on-call: any rollout touching more than 5% of traffic needs an approval in Flaglight before the ramp continues. Kill switches don't need approval — just flip them and note it in the incident channel. Scheduled ramps pause automatically if error budget burns hot. If you're stuck at 2 a.m. with a pending approval, there's one person authorized to override, and that's the approver below.

account owner for tagep-bafof: Norael Gilax Juleth